Pātrapur is a small city in Andhra Pradesh, India with a population of 6,059. Elevation: 131 ft (40 m). Average temperature: 80°F (27°C).

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 72°F (22°C) 0.5 in
February 76°F (24°C) 0.6 in
March 81°F (27°C) 0.7 in
April 85°F (29°C) 0.9 in
May 87°F (31°C) 2.1 in Warmest
June 86°F (30°C) 5.9 in
July 83°F (28°C) 8.7 in
August 83°F (29°C) 9.2 in
September 83°F (29°C) 8.0 in
October 81°F (27°C) 10.3 in Wettest
November 75°F (24°C) 2.6 in
December 71°F (22°C) 0.2 in Coldest, Driest

Pātrapur has a seasonal temperature swing of 16°F — from 71°F in December to 87°F in May. Total annual precipitation is 49.7 inches, with October being the wettest month (10.3") and December the driest (0.2").
